Jonathan & Victoria were set up on a blind date seven years ago, and have been married for three years. They reside in Los Angeles, where Jonathan is an entrepreneur who owns a spa as well as other business ventures, and Victoria is a model/ pop artist painter. They decided to go on the Race in hopes of getting their relationship back on track after many grueling discussions about starting a family that have taken a toll on their marriage.

Jonathan describes himself as having a "type A" personality, while Victoria says she is resourceful. They hope this combination will help them be victorious on the Race. One of the challenges for them on the Race is going to be trusting each other's instincts and putting their bickering aside.

Victoria recalls that one of the worst moments in their relationship was when they had a fight on a trip to Miami and their entire argument was recorded after her cell phone accidentally dialed her mother's answering machine.

Their primary reason for doing THE AMAZING RACE is to win. The $1 million prize comes in a close second. Although both agree that their biggest fear is not being able to speak the languages, they look forward to experiencing new cultures and people.

Kris and Jon are dating long-distance between Long Beach, California and Scottsdale, Arizona, respectively. They met in Scottsdale on Kris' 30th birthday, when Jon was tending bar at the club where she was celebrating. They've been passionately in love ever since, but his career (he is part owner of the club) and her responsibilities at school have kept them in a long-distance relationship.

Kris once worked as a go-go dancer in a nightclub, but now she is a cocktail waitress and studying geography in her senior year at UCLA. She describes herself as "animated and spontaneous." Her hobbies are snowboarding, beach volleyball and golf.

Jon is a "working partner" in a nightclub in Scottsdale, Arizona. He believes he is a "passionate and determined" person, and his favorite hobbies are snowboarding, surfing and water polo. He's a member of the Arizona Masters Water Polo team.

Kris & Jon are hoping that doing the Race together will show them if their relationship can work on a 24/7 basis, and if they should put an end to the long-distance part of their relationship.

Lena & Kristy are sisters who grew up in Utah. In the Fall, Kristy will be starting her last year of college at University of Utah. She is the single mother of an eight-year-old daughter, Madison. She recently took a few months off from school to move to Denmark with her daughter.

Lena is a student and former striptease aerobics instructor. She also put college on hold so she could travel abroad, but is planning to return to school after the Race. She describes herself as outgoing, happy and competitive.

Most of the time the sisters get along very well; however, they agree that getting into a fist fight a few years back was a low point in their relationship. One of the most special times they had as sisters was living together in Las Vegas.

Being a young single mother, Kristy's motivation for being on THE AMAZING RACE is to enjoy this experience to the fullest and do all the things she has never been able to do, while Lena wants to win the $1 million.

Lori & Bolo reside in the small country town of Molino, Florida and have been together for eight years. Bolo is a professional wrestler and Lori is a barrel horse racer.

Throughout the years, Lori spent time watching Bolo train for wrestling and decided that she could also do it and jumped in the ring. Although she has worked as a professional wrestler, she is now concentrating on horse racing and hopes to compete in professional rodeos in the near future. Bolo describes his wife as a mix between Jennifer Aniston and professional wrestler Chyna.

Bolo's military service and wrestling career has allowed him to travel abroad, but Lori has never been out of the United States and looks forward leaving her small community and seeing the world. When asked what three adjectives best describe themselves, both Bolo and Lori said the same thing: hard working, honest and great personality.

Although they don't have any children, they consider their eight dogs their kids. They love animals and have rescued many stray dogs. Their primary motivation for going on THE AMAZING RACE is to leave their small town to experience different people and cultures around the world.
